Transaction 759ec1c4cf397f1ebc8349c736e4c48c142edddb1f3d063a0df6804de58e5126

1 Input
2 Outputs
  • 759ec1c4cf397f1ebc8349c736e4c48c142edddb1f3d063a0df6804de58e5126:0
  • value  668902
    address  3D8pKSp1eYPipDscdD9fSpCDGsQrkzpuNb
  • 759ec1c4cf397f1ebc8349c736e4c48c142edddb1f3d063a0df6804de58e5126:1
  • value  10404508
    address  3DNqjdp9iFhf3Buw4Ks51DtwPNGcPJZA45